Robert "Speedy" Neal (born August 26, 1962) is an American former professional football running back who played in National Football League (NFL) for the Buffalo Bills in 1984. He was selected by the Bills in the third round of the 1984 NFL Draft.[1] Neal appeared in a total of 12 career games (2 starts).[2]
